Khurgan-Khoton Lake is located in an intermontane tectonic depression in the northern portion of the Mongolian Altai. Its Surface area is 50.1 km2; the average depth is 26.6 m; the maximum depth is approximately 58 m. Hoton nuur has one Iceland which is covered by woods. The system of Khoton Nuur and Hurgan Nuur lakes, connected by a wide channel, is the source of the Hovd River which drains the whole Mongolian Altai. Lake Khoton Nuur was formed by glacial blockages. Kurgan nuur is the lowest point of Altai Tavan Bogd National park. Some fishes are in lake Koton and lake Khurgan nuur.
